ukactive to lead first-of-its-kind research into exercise referrals
New research is being carried out to determine the extent to which exercise referrals can change behaviour and boost levels of physical activity.
The project, to be carried out by the ukactive Research Institute, is a first for the industry. Working in partnership with exercise referral software and public health specialist ReferAll, ukactive will aim to create a pool of solid evidence from exercise referral schemes across the UK that can be used to engage with bodies such as Sport England and Public Health England in facilitating a nationwide rollout.
“Britain is in the grip of a cradle to grave physical inactivity crisis and exercise referrals have the potential to form a major part of the solution,” said Dr Steven Mann, research director for the ukactive Research Institute.
“We know the benefits that exercise brings to all areas of our lives and now is the time to provide clinical evidence to support this and build an overwhelming case for exercise referrals to be used as a frontline tool by GPs.
“With its knowledge and expertise, the physical activity sector has a starring role to play in this agenda and I would urge all operators to sign up to this research programme and help make nationwide exercise referral a reality.”
